Bonus Math
Bonuses can be lucrative but require careful math. Consider a 100% match bonus up to $500 with a 35x wagering requirement on the bonus amount. If you deposit $200, you get $200 bonus, total balance $400. The wagering requirement is 35 x $200 = $7,000. You must wager $7,000 before withdrawing. With an average RTP of 96%, expected loss is $7,000 x (1 – 0.96) = $280. So your expected cash after wagering is $400 – $280 = $120, a net loss of $80 from your original $200 deposit. However, you might hit a lucky streak. Always calculate the expected value: EV = Deposit + Bonus – (Wagering Requirement * House Edge). House edge = 1 – RTP. So EV = $200 + $200 – ($7,000 * 0.04) = $400 – $280 = $120. That’s above zero, but only if you play perfect strategy. Slots with high RTP (96%+) improve odds. Avoid high-edge games like keno or scratch cards.

Pro Tips
Choose games with the highest RTP for better long-term returns. Slots like Blood Suckers (98%), Jackpot 6000 (98.8%), and Mega Joker (99%) are excellent. Table games like blackjack with optimal strategy can reach 99.5% RTP. Avoid games with low RTP such as Keno (typically 80-90%) and most progressive jackpot slots (85-95% due to jackpot contribution). Video poker with full pay tables can exceed 99% as well.
